W166 Battery

My 2012 ML350 is stuck in Spain under the current lockdown rules. Been there since end of 2019.
I suspect the batter/batteries will be flat when i eventually get to recovery
The vehicles was lock with central locking
What issues have i got to deal with when i return to collect

That would be true if one left lights on and seriously drained the battery and then had the alternator recharge a very drained battery. Using a battery until you cannot start a vehicle is not draining the battery. The battery itself is likely still around 12v, and just functioning fine but not enough power the run the starter. The battery has lost capacity, not sure how you can then infer killing the alternator when the battery is not needing to be recharged.

"Don't get me wrong, yes drained batteries do kill alternators, but a reduced capacity battery does not."

An alternator constantly trying to charge a reduced-capacity battery will be charging at close to, or at maximum capacity. The alternator creates heat while creating voltage and handling the subsequent amperage. Charging at maximum capacity all the time means that the alternator is running at high(er) temps.

The AUX battery can be purchased anywhere that sells UPS batteries, it's a variation on batteries one uses in a Computer UPS system. It's a 12V 1.2Ah battery:

You can buy from the dealer, beware of high prices, as usual. The aux battery appears to be a commodity item, so it seems less critical of where it's purchased. The price is not much, so little financial risk. Replacement procedure is a pain, so there's that.

Main battery should be an AGM type. Deka are good batteries, not sure if they make the W166 size in AGM. I am still on the factory batteries with a 2017 GLE 350.
